Typical HVAC Problems Homeowners Face

  • Poor Airflow
    Limited air flow makes your system work harder and lowers convenience. Our HVAC specialists recognize airflow problems, whether brought on by duct problems, dirty filters, or fan problems.
  • Irregular Heating or Cooling
    If some rooms are too hot while others are too cold, you may have duct problems, insulation concerns, or an poorly sized system. Our expert HVAC professionals can detect these issues and recommend services.
  • Short Cycling
    When your system turns on and off regularly, it wastes energy and wears elements much faster. Our HVAC specialists can figure out whether the problem originates from a blocked filter, inappropriate thermostat settings, or something more serious.
  • High Energy Bills
    Sudden boosts in energy bills frequently suggest HVAC ineffectiveness. Our specialists perform energy effectiveness assessments to determine the cause and suggest improvements.
  • Humidity Problems
    Modern HVAC systems ought to help manage indoor humidity. If your home feels too humid in summertime or too dry in winter season, our HVAC contractors can suggest solutions to improve convenience and air quality.
  • Thermostat Problems
    Often what appears like a system failure is actually a thermostat problem. Our HVAC professionals can repair or change thermostats and assist you update to programmable or clever designs for better comfort control and energy savings.

Getting Ready For HVAC Emergencies

  • Keep Contact Information Handy
    Store our emergency number 888-409-7841 in your phone so you can reach us quickly when needed.
  • Know Your System Basics
    Acquaint yourself with the area of your HVAC equipment and how to shut it off in case of emergency.
  • Carry Out Regular Maintenance
    Regular professional maintenance lowers the probability of emergencies. Our HVAC specialists can develop a maintenance schedule for your system.
  • Install Carbon Monoxide Detectors
    If you have combustion heating equipment, carbon monoxide detectors supply an early caution of harmful leakages.
